2. How Waterproof Fluted Panels Enhance Bathroom & Kitchen Durability
The Problem with Traditional Materials in Wet Areas
Standard drywall and even some tiles can degrade over time due to moisture exposure, leading to mold, peeling, and structural damage.
Why Fluted Panels Excel in Wet Environments:
100% waterproof – No water absorption, preventing swelling or rot.
Mold & mildew-resistant – Non-porous surface inhibits bacterial growth.
Heat & humidity-resistant – Ideal for steamy kitchens and bathrooms.
Seamless installation – Fewer joints mean fewer leakage points.
Best Uses:
Shower surrounds
Backsplashes behind sinks and stoves
Laundry room walls
3. Cost Comparison: Waterproof Fluted Panels vs. Traditional Tiles for Walls
Upfront Costs
Fluted Panels: Typically higher material cost but lower labor expenses due to faster installation.
Tiles: Lower material cost (for basic ceramic) but higher labor fees (grouting, sealing, cutting).
Long-Term Value
Fluted Panels: Minimal maintenance, no regrouting needed, longer lifespan.
Tiles: Grout discoloration, potential cracking, and higher upkeep costs.
Which Is Right for You?
Budget-conscious short-term: Basic tiles may seem cheaper.
Long-term investment: Fluted panels save money on repairs and maintenance.
4. Installation Guide: Waterproof WPC Fluted Wall Panels for Wet Rooms
Step-by-Step Installation Process
Surface Preparation – Ensure walls are clean, dry, and flat.
Measuring & Cutting – Use a fine-tooth saw for precise cuts.
Adhesive Application – Apply a high-quality waterproof adhesive.
Panel Placement – Press firmly and use spacers for alignment.
Sealing Joints – Use waterproof silicone for edges and corners.
Pro Tips:
Allow expansion gaps in humid areas.
Use corrosion-resistant fasteners if mechanical fixing is needed.
Avoid direct high-pressure water exposure on seams.
